China drafts quotas on Nvidia H200 purchases as local orders top 2 million at $27,000
China is drafting rules to cap domestic purchases of Nvidia's H200 AI chips, opting for quotas and approvals rather than a full ban. Local firms have ordered over two million units at about $27,000 each, while Nvidia's inventory is roughly 700,000. The U.S. has cleared H200 sales to China, and Beijing will determine which companies receive chips and in what quantities.
